Wednesday, June 3, 2015. Appointed by Yahweh in Jonah 1:17*. Yahweh appointed a great fish to swallow up Jonah.". One significant theme in Jonah is Yahweh’s sovereignty. The Hebrew verb. 8220;to appoint”) occurs four times to detail some of his dominion. He directed the great fish to deliver and transport Jonah (1:17), a plant to shade him (4:6), a worm to strike the plant (4:7), and the scorching wind with the sun to strike him (4:8). The Web Apprentice Blog. WordPress - Create a Custom Action Hook in 2 1/2 Easy Steps. Hooks are provided by WordPress to allow your plugin to 'hook into' the rest of WordPress; that is, to call functions in your plugin at specific times, and thereby set your plugin in motion. There are two kinds of hooks:. Filters are the hooks that WordPress launches to modify text of various types before adding it to the database or sending it to the browser screen.
